rabbitmq: add eln user and queues

See https://pagure.io/fedora-infrastructure/issue/10200

Signed-off-by: Kevin Fenzi <kevin@scrye.com>
This commit is contained in:
Kevin Fenzi 2021-10-01 13:27:15 -07:00
parent 51ffc1fb11
commit df6a215e0b

View file

@ -352,3 +352,46 @@
- mbs-private-queue
# MBS END
#
# ELN BEGIN
- name: eln build user
run_once: true
include_role:
name: rabbit/user
vars:
username: distrobuildsync-eln
- name: eln queue
run_once: true
include_role:
name: rabbit/queue
vars:
username: distrobuildsync-eln
queue_name: distrobuildsync-eln
# TTL: 10 days (in miliseconds)
message_ttl: 864000000
routing_keys:
- "#.buildsys.repo.done"
- "#.buildsys.tag"
# ELN END
# ELN next BEGIN
# we use the already existing user above for this queue too
- name: eln queue
run_once: true
include_role:
name: rabbit/queue
vars:
username: distrobuildsync-eln
queue_name: distrobuildsync-eln-next
# TTL: 10 days (in miliseconds)
message_ttl: 864000000
routing_keys:
- "#.buildsys.repo.done"
- "#.buildsys.tag"
# ELN END